Family house in Austria-frameless sliding door system

Architects: Loos and Mayer
Completion: 2016

An extension and reconstruction of a terraced house in Vienna, on Heuberg. The terraced house was built in the 1920s, according to the plans of the architects Loos and Mayer. The terraced house was rebuilt, renovated and expanded.

Frameless door system Characteristics

A combination of the iFRAME frameless sliding door and openable frameless glazing above was the ideal solution for this space. With the installation of big frameless glazings  we´ve brought a significant amount of light into the house . The slim profiles of the iFRAME sliding system fit the old building´s design, just as expected. In addition, the iFRAME sliding doors are smooth and lockable.

Area: 55 m2
Height: 3000mm
Glazing: double 32 mm
